Analysis

In 2021, mortality from cvd, cancer, diabetes or crd between exact ages 30 and in Namibia stood at 23.1%.

Compared with earlier readings it is down 2.1% on the previous year and up 2.7% over ten years.

Over the whole period, mortality from cvd, cancer, diabetes or crd between exact ages 30 and in Namibia peaked at 26.3% in 2003 and was at its lowest, 22.1%, in 2012.

That places Namibia 48th out of 185 countries with data for 2021, putting it in the middle of the range.

The long-run direction has been consistently falling across the 22 years of available data.

Mortality from CVD, cancer, diabetes or CRD between exact ages 30 and in Namibia, year by year

Annual values for Mortality from CVD, cancer, diabetes or CRD between exact ages 30 and 70 (%) in Namibia, 2000 to 2021.
Year % Change
2000 25.7%
2001 25.7% +0.0%
2002 26.2% +1.9%
2003 26.3% +0.4%
2004 25.9% -1.5%
2005 25.3% -2.3%
2006 24.2% -4.3%
2007 23.4% -3.3%
2008 23.1% -1.3%
2009 24.2% +4.8%
2010 23.9% -1.2%
2011 22.5% -5.9%
2012 22.1% -1.8%
2013 22.1% +0.0%
2014 22.8% +3.2%
2015 23.7% +3.9%
2016 23.4% -1.3%
2017 23.2% -0.9%
2018 23.1% -0.4%
2019 22.8% -1.3%
2020 23.6% +3.5%
2021 23.1% -2.1%

Mortality from CVD, cancer, diabetes or CRD is the percent of 30-year-old-people who would die before their 70th birthday from any of cardiovascular disease, cancer, diabetes, or chronic respiratory disease, assuming that s/he would experience current mortality rates at every age and s/he would not die from any other cause of death (e.g., injuries or HIV/AIDS).
